BATON ROUGE, La. -- Earnest Jones and Jazz Williams scored 12 points apiece and Jones grabbed 14 rebounds as Southern scored nine of the final 11 points to defeat Chicago State 67-60 on Wednesday night.
Jones' free throw with 3:15 remaining broke a 58-58 tie. A steal by Norm Nixon Jr. led to a Doug Scott layup to put the Jaguars (2-10) ahead 61-58, and Nixon made a 3-pointer with 2:24 left for a 64-58 lead.
It was the second win in four games for Southern, which lost its first eight.
Southern led 18-10 with 12:14 left in the first half, but the Cougars (5-9) took a brief lead, 23-22, with a 13-4 run. Jonathan Montgomery, who led Chicago State with 16 points, made four free throws during that stretch and Christian Wall, who scored 11, had 3- and 2-point jumpers.
Southern took a 32-29 lead into halftime and remained on top until the Cougars tied it 56-56 with 4:59 to play.
The Jags will have a few days off before embarking on the first of four conference games in a week. SU will travel to Texas to take on Prairie View A&M on Monday night, and Texas Southern on Wednesday night in Houston. SU will return home to face the Grambling State Tigers on Saturday January 9th at 7:30 pm, and will then host the Tigers of Jackson State on the following Monday night, January 11th, at 7:30 pm in the FG Clark Activity Center.
